About Baidu.com SP ADR (BIDU)
Baidu is a leading Chinese technology company specializing in internet-related services and artificial intelligence. The company's primary offering is its search engine, which serves as a gateway for users to access a wide range of information online. In addition to search, Baidu is heavily involved in the development of AI technologies, powering various applications such as cloud services, autonomous driving, and smart home devices. The company also invests in digital marketing solutions, providing businesses with tools to reach their customers effectively through targeted advertising. With a commitment to innovation, Baidu plays a significant role in shaping the digital landscape in China and beyond. Read More

MissionIRNewsBreaks – Brera Holdings PLC (NASDAQ: BREA) Jumps as ARK Invest Buys $49.7M Stake, Trims Roku and Tempus AI
Brera Holdings (NASDAQ: BREA), which is rebranding as Solmate and pivoting to a Solana-based digital asset treasury and crypto infrastructure, surged after Cathie Wood’s ARK Invest purchased 6,500,001 shares valued at about $49.72 million on Sept. 18 through ARKK, ARKW and ARKF funds. The move follows Brera’s $300 million oversubscribed private placement backed by Pulsar Group, RockawayX and ARK. Meanwhile, ARK sold 47,474 Roku (NASDAQ: ROKU) shares for roughly $4.67 million and trimmed 43,157 Tempus AI (TEM) shares for $3.73 million, while adding positions in Arcturus Therapeutics (NASDAQ: ARCT), ATAI Life Sciences (NASDAQ: ATAI), AeroVironment (NASDAQ: AVAV), Baidu (NASDAQ: BIDU) and Pony.ai (NASDAQ: PONY). BREA stock is up more than 200% year to date.
